2025 Panini Black Football: A Dark, Striking Guarantee of Value

For over half a decade, Panini Black has enthralled football card enthusiasts who crave more than just a splash of color in their collections. Instead, it offers a brooding, elegant canvas for their hobby, akin to a suspenseful noir film. As the 2025 edition hits the shelves, it again invites collectors into its dark allure with its moody aesthetics and compelling hit structure, marking its seventh consecutive release with a consistent, deftly executed formula.

Panini Black’s allure isn’t simply in its visual appeal—you know, that low-lit backdrop that brings the players to the forefront—but in its tightly packed promise of value and excitement. Each hobby box, unassuming in size but packed with potential, consists of a total of just five cards, three of which are guaranteed to be hits. It’s like cracking open a safe with guarded treasures: one Rookie Patch Autograph, one additional autograph, and one memorabilia card come standard. This leaves just two spots for a base card and a parallel, making every box-opening feel like unwrapping a tightly wound mystery in a thrilling detective novel.

The base set, constructed with a challenging checklist of 242 cards, serves as the understated heart of the collection. It comprises a balanced mix of veteran player cards, rookies bringing fresh energy to the forefront, and the ever-popular Rookie Patch Autographs. Obtaining one base card per box makes compiling the full non-RPA roster a true test of patience and a matter of pride for dedicated set builders. There’s a distinct charm to flipping through pages of these shadowy entries, punctuated by the striking colors of the parallel cards. The Citrine parallel, making its third appearance, is a particularly fetching target for the hunters among us, standing out like a glinting gemstone against the deep, inky backdrop.

Panini Black isn’t just about the look, though; it’s renowned for its autographs, which are often the highlight of any serious collector’s stash. Midnight Signatures and Night Light Signatures make clever use of contrast, transforming each card into an elegant dance of light and dark, while Shadow Ink designs set the player’s autograph against a background that emphasizes the ink without overshadowing the photograph. Whether displayed in horizontal or vertical layouts, Spotlight Signatures have a unique cohesion, bringing harmony to any display that celebrates a beloved team or player.

Relic content aligns perfectly with the line’s aesthetic, integrating various materials in a fashion that wouldn’t look out of place in an art gallery. Rookie Patch Autographs stand at the forefront, showcasing first-year stars with pride. Meanwhile, Blacked Out Autographs delve deeper into the line’s signature dark theme, adding depth and drama. Capstones Autographs pair multiple relic windows with immaculate ink, serving as true centerpieces; even the standalone memorabilia cards maintain such precision in design that any album page constructed from Panini Black cards takes on the appearance of a curated gallery exhibit.

For those who thrive on the thrill of the chase, Panini Black’s super short prints (SSPs) promise the tantalizing mystery of a rare artifact. Vanta and Smoke Screen SSPs will again entice and reward those with the persistence to seek them out. These cards, crafted with rich textures, sharp contrasts, and a moody noir essence, aren’t merely collectibles; they become vibrant conversation starters, easy to share and show off in the ever-growing online communities of card aficionados.

For the strategically-minded—those planning a break or managing a budget for individual cards—the arithmetic of Panini Black is spare and straightforward: Each hobby box contains a single pack of five cards, with three hits unwrapping each time. It’s a simple formula that builds a case around twelve such boxes. As the release date looms near on October 8, 2025, the comprehensive checklist draws near completion. Collectors devoted to specific teams or players should stay sharp to confirm those elusive names ahead of the rush.
